What should I expect when I first meet with a life coach
Your first appointment with a Life Coach will typically last around one hour. Your first appointment with a Life Coach will last approximately one hour.
This is where your coach will get to know you and ask about your current situation. This will allow them to personalize their approach.
It is possible that you will be asked to complete a questionnaire in order to help your coach understand you better.
Your coach will provide a summary of their services and discuss their fees at the end your first meeting. You'll decide together which ones you think would best suit you.

What qualifications are required to become a life coach
A life coach must have an understanding of psychology, motivation, and human nature. They should also be able to see how people think and act, and understand what motivates them.
A successful life coach must also possess counseling, listening, and communication skills. Furthermore, the life coach must know how motivate clients to keep them on track.
Finally, a life coach must be flexible enough and willing to change his or her approach if necessary.
